* U-Haul Holding Co UHAL.N reported quarterly adjusted
earnings
of 91 cents per share for the quarter ended September 30,
lower than the same quarter last year, when the company reported
EPS of $1.54. The lone analyst forecast for the quarter was
for earnings of $1.32 per share.
* Revenue rose 0.5% to $1.66 billion from a year ago;
analysts
expected $1.69 billion.
* U-Haul Holding Co shares had fallen by 1.5% this
quarter and
gained 6.3% so far this year.
